Walk For Hospice Detailed
It’s time to hit the trail. Hospice Care Corp. is proud to host its “Walk for Hospice” Sunday, May 19 at the Rail Trail, Prickett’s Fort in Fairmont and at the Rail Trail parking lot on W. Va. State Rt. 92 in Reedsville.
The “Walk for Hospice” provides funds to serve patients who suffer from a life threatening illnesses and is a “great way to ensure that our loved ones get the quality care they deserve,” said Kim Riley, development and outreach manager.
Businesses or individuals can be sponsors of this year’s event. A donation of $50 will include the business name or the name of your loved one. A donation of $100 will include the business name and logo on the back of t-shirts, which all sponsors will receive. Sponsors also will be named in all news releases.
Participants can walk in memory of a loved one or friend for by collecting sponsorships on behalf of themselves or a group. Certificates will be awarded to the top community group, church, school or business that collects the most money. Everyone that collects or donates $20 or more will receive a t-shirt and a free picnic will follow the event.
Registration begins at 1 p.m. with the walking starting at 2 p.m. Pre-registration is not necessary, but those under 18 years of age must have a parent signature on their form.
